Solar Power Profile - Big Hill, NSW 2579

More than 1150 homes in postcode 2579 have solar panels installed, which includes the towns of Big Hill, Brayton, Exeter, Marulan, Marulan South, Penrose, Tallong and Wingello.

In terms of solar power, collectively that's a whopping 7,996 kW of solar panels installed that are generating on average 31,232 kWh per day, or 11,400 MWh per year. This means the average solar-powered home in this area is saving $1,724.625 per year, which combined saves this community approximately $1,994,944 per year.

Big Hill and 2579 are also doing their bit for the planet too because this amount of solar power has reduced the yearly carbon footprint for the area by 8,322 tonnes. To put this into perspective, that's the equivalent amount of yearly carbon dioxide captured and sequestered by 324,114 trees, or it's equivalent to 69,350,000 km worth of car emissions.

Community Solar Statistics - Big Hill, 2579

Icon

Homes With Solar

1,130

Homes With Solar

This calculation is based on the Clean Energy Regulator number of small-scale technology certificates (STCs) claimed for solar installations less than 100kW in size in the 2579 postcode. The number of certificates claimed is directly related to the number of solar power systems commissioned, as lodged by the solar installation business.

Avg Solar Savings

$1,704/year

Avg Solar Savings

This calculation assumes a Beauru of Meteorology annual mean global daily irradiation for Big Hill based on the average solar system size for 2579, modelled with a 50% of solar production that is fed directly into the grid at 10c/kWh, and the remaining 50% of the solar energy produced being consumed within the home at an energy bill reduction of 25c/kWh.

Local Jobs Created

46

Local Jobs Created

This calculation is based on Beyond Zero Emissions economic modelling showing that 5.8 jobs are directly created per megawatt of rooftop solar installed. The amount of jobs created from rooftop solar in postcode 2579 takes the number of "Solar Panels Installed" calculation multiplied by 5.8 jobs/MW ratio to indicate the employment created.

Big Hill Demographics

Big Hill and the postcode of 2579 has a total population of 4314 people, with a median age of 46 years. There are 2070 households in Big Hill, with an average of 0.7 people per bedroom. The average number of people per household is 2.5 with a median income of 1589 per week per household.

About 67% of homes in the area are homeowners who either own their home outright or have a mortgage. The median mortage repayment in Big Hill is $2000/month. By installing solar power in Big Hill, the average household could save 7.19% of their monthly mortage, resulting in approximately a $61752 saving over the lifetime of their loan, assuming they put the electricity savings toward their home loan, a $500,000 loan, with a 4% interest rate over 30 years. Electricy cost savings from an average solar system is approximately 2.09% of household income. Clearly, installing solar power in Big Hill is a sensible thing to do financially and for the planet.

* Based on Australian Bureau of Statistics 2021 Data

About Big Hill

BIG HILL NSW 2579 is a small town located in the Southern Highlands region of New South Wales, Australia. The town is known for its stunning natural beauty, with rolling hills and picturesque countryside views. Visitors can enjoy hiking, cycling, and birdwatching in the nearby Morton National Park, or take a scenic drive along the winding country roads.

With an average of 7 hours of sunshine per day, BIG HILL is an ideal location for solar power. The town's high elevation and clear skies make it an excellent location for solar panel installation, with minimal shading issues and optimal panel orientation. Solar power is a sustainable and renewable energy source that can help reduce carbon emissions and lower energy costs for residents and businesses in the area.
